Sash Window Locks With Key
Sash windows can be difficult to secure. The simple centre catches that are used on the majority of sash windows can easily be cut open using the help of a screwdriver or knife.
There are a variety of options to improve security while maintaining the classic appearance of a timber sash window. Some of the least noticeable alternatives include opening restrictors as well as barrel fasteners.

Sash bolts
A sash bolt is among the easiest and least expensive ways to secure sash windows. They are inserted between the outer and inner frames to prevent the sash from being forced open. They are simple to put in and are available in a variety of sizes for most windows made of sash. It is best to fit them in pairs to provide the best protection. They also make a great alternative to the traditional catch that holds the sashes to the frame, however, you must still secure your windows for maximum security.
A sash-window bolt is made of brass and comes with an opening that is which is drilled into the lower part of the sash. The bolt is then screwed into and secured with keys. This effectively joins the two sashes together making them inaccessible without a key. They will not stop the window from sliding down, so you'll need a lever or pull cord to open it.
A frame-to-frame lock is another type of sash lock. The lock is located on the top of the sash's lower side and is locked with the push-inbolt. It can be operated by keys or auto. It offers excellent security. It's also relatively easy to install and is a great choice for older sash windows.

Surface-mounted locks

These locks are put on the frame of a sash window to prevent it from opening wide. They don't function as a handle but instead restrict the window by securing to the frame using bolts. They can be installed on either double-hung or single-hung sliding sash vertical windows and are suitable for second floor windows. However, they're not suitable for windows on the first floor since burglars could still gain access to the window from outside.
There are a variety of styles and finishes. Some are protruding bolts that can be removed using keys and others are hidden within the frame. They're more expensive than sash stops but offer superior security and may be more effective against burglars. However, they aren't as simple to install as sash bolts and require specialized tools.
